The  10th course is scheduled October 10-18, 2026

Fileupload Gunner Project -

The "FileUpload Gunner" project typically refers to a cybersecurity automation tool or script designed to test and exploit Unrestricted File Upload vulnerabilities in web applications. It serves as a specialized tool for penetration testers to bypass security filters—such as file extension checks and MIME-type validation—to execute code on a target server. Project Overview

2. If you need code implementation (backend logic)

Example: Python + FastAPI chunked upload handler fileupload gunner project

Progress Hooks: Provide granular callbacks (onProgress, onSpeedChange) so developers can build custom dashboards or progress bars. The "FileUpload Gunner" project typically refers to a

: To identify and exploit weaknesses in how web applications handle file uploads, specifically targeting "Unrestricted File Upload" vulnerabilities. Target Vulnerabilities Gunner-R2 (Realtime Rules): Updates its whitelist from a

  • Gunner-R2 (Realtime Rules): Updates its whitelist from a centralized threat feed.
  • Gunner-FS (Fighting Scripts): Embeds Lua scripts for custom business logic (e.g., block all PDFs containing word "invoice" if sender is not finance team).
  • Gunner-ML: A TensorFlow lightweight model that predicts malicious intent based on byte frequency distributions.

Key Features

  • Resumable uploads using chunk IDs and offsets.
  • Client-side SHA-256 hashing per chunk and file-level verification on assembly.
  • Optional client-side encryption with per-file keys managed via KMS.
  • Idempotency keys for safe retries.
  • Rate limiting and throttling via API gateway.
  • Automatic multipart upload orchestration for S3 backends.
  • Web UI for monitoring active uploads and retrying failed sessions.

, which advocates for service animals and legal protections.

Scroll to Top
Scroll to Top